Using Flyers to Market Your Business: Flyer design best practices 

1 Mins read

When it comes to marketing your business there are many ways you can go about it. Flyers are a good way to help market by posting them on bulletin boards around town, leaving them with local businesses to pass out to clients as needed or whatever else you may have in mind. So what are some best practices when it comes to designing flyers for your business? Let’s dive into everything you need to know to get started!

It is important to give enough detail about you and your business without making it too busy. Keeping your flyers simple and easy to read is key.

  • Check your font styles and colors and keep them legible. Remember people are going to glance and read this quickly so using bullet points for key information is the easiest way for them to keep interest. A couple short sentences are ok but avoid paragraphs of text.
  • Make sure “Delivery” is in the title. If your business name doesn’t include “delivery” or another describer, make sure to include that this is a grocery delivery service.
  • Include key information like; contact information (phone number and webpage URL), areas you service and what your business can provide to clients (such as same shopper every time, in-store pricing & receipt in the bag, supporting a local business owner).
  • Include a QR code (you can easily make one here) with your website URL under it for those who do not know how to use a QR code. 

To create flyers you can utilize apps or websites such as Canva or Wordswag. These sites are great for all levels of marketing. If you are unsure how to get started on either, check out Google for videos and how to’s. Here is an example flyer template, check below and utilize as you please!
